Back with Jhin, Talisa, and Shaq. They were currently rushing through the chaotic streets of Crete city. Bricks and stones had fallen all over and the streets were packed with the debris, as well as the many injured citizens waiting for aid to come.
Plenty of strange looks came their way. Some simple curiosity, and other blatant hate and fear. It was in one of the latter that Shaq Stopped running through the streets and turned around, fist at the ready.
"Stop it Shaq." Talisa said to Shaq. "We have more important things to do."
Shaq stopped in his tracks and turned to look at Talisa and Jhin. His anger mostly went away seeing them being serious. He knew that Talisa was right and the fact that Jhin didn't say anything to egg him on helped calm him down. He unclenched his fist and let out a breath, he also glared at the people that had been looking at him that way and turned away from them.
"Now that I think about it... Didn't we forget to talk about the Status?"
"But... There isn't much to talk about either... We don't know anything about it and there is nothing on it yet, other than some basic stuff."
"I agree with Talisa... We will have to see as we go, what the System entails." Jhin added as the three marched on.
"What about the other world then?" Talisa went on to say. "We didn't have the System, meaning that it comes from one of the other two Worlds... That leaves one more world that we know nothing about..."
"Yeah, we pretty much in the deep. Anything is possible." Jhin responded solemnly to Talisa's statement.
The three of them stopped talking though as they reached a big plaza. On the plaza, a wide, square, wooden platform stood tall. On it, what could only be called a guillotine stood in place. Its sharp blade being placed inside the contraption by a person decked out in plated armor.
Surrounding the platform 20 Royal Guards stood straight and silent as they stopped all the onlookers from walking up the platform. In times of mass panic such as this, it surprised the trio to find so many people congregate in one place. Not only were they wanting to go up the platform and stop the executioners from doing their work but they were also yelling for a man name Sklavos to be freed.
One of the royal guards noticed the group of people, that were quite clearly from the slums and turned to another guard before leaving his post.

Jhin didn't notice anything as he was already looking at the man the people wanted to save. Sklavos was a tall man, slim and tall. His age showed in his hair, white and grey with only specks of black, only to show how he used to be. He was clean-shaven, which, along with his clothing choices gave a very orderly impression.
"Everyone... This is probably the end for me." Sklavos started speaking and the shouts of the crowd immediately stopped. "But please listen to what I have to say one last time..." Shouts asking for the reason for this execution rang out in the almost silent square. The connection this man had with the people of this city was plain for all to see. " I may have failed at the mission the late King left me with... But I am sure of it. A day will come, Where the King's dream will be taken upon someone else to complete... And it will come to fruition, the kingdom that we all wanted, and not the filthy trash hip this Kleanuex has created. "
Sklavos didn't get to say much more as a sudden disturbance occurred. A woman screamed and everyone looked in her direction. A guard was holding his sharp longsword overhead, ready to strike at its prey, with that prey being a very tall black man. He was caught unaware as he had clearly been paying attention to Sklavos's speech. His eyes suddenly changed and anger flooded his expression.
Sklavos screamed. "STOP!" But the blade fell down. With great speed and ferocity, it aimed to cut the innocent man in half. Right as it was about to strike a kick came flying in and smashed into the sword, changing its trajectory and saving Shaq from death's grasp.
"As if I'm gonna let you, idiot!" Jhin said as he landed right in between the guard and Shaq.
"Don't talk to me filth." The Guard answered back. His muscles bulged and he swang his sword once more. This time as a horizontal slash aiming to cut open Jhin's stomach.
Jhin stepped back and dodged the attack. In two big steps right after that, he had reached the inside of the enemy's guard. Using both hands Jhin grabbed the man's helmet and pulled downward. The man didn't fall so easily though and a punch came flying for Jhin's ribs. The iron glove smashed into his ribs and pushed Jhin off of the guard. Though his helmet came flying off as well.

His face was revealed to all, his rage at having his face exposed was apparent in his expression. A scar, beginning at his forehead above his left eye and ending below his lips and on the left side of his chin, adorned the face of this Guard.
Jhin was clenching at his ribs. The pain was more than he expected, meaning that he had probably broken a rib or two.
"I'm gonna KILL YOU!" The guard raged and screamed at Jhin as he rushed forward.
"Shaq, this one is yours, I'm gonna go stop the execution," Jhin said as he rushed towards the guard as if charging at him. The predictable vertical swing came and Jhin dodged yet again. This time though instead of trying to bring the guard down, since he couldn't just go and punch the iron armor, Jhin pushed the guard to the side as he rushed past. He quickly reached the platform thanks to Shaq throwing a brick at the guard and grabbing his attention.
"Lyrio, Finish what you started!!" Another guard yelled at the one that Shaq was now engaging in a fight with. He was the leader of the group of guards here in the execution platform. He reached for his sword, which was hanging on his back but the handle was in the side. An intimidating greatsword came out of that seeth and its sharp tip pointed straight at the rushing Jhin.
"If you truly want that man to rule!! Then don't just stand there! Help out!!" Jhin, with Talisa also by his side, yelled to the crowd as he ran to the stairs of the platform. He had now at least picked up a brick and could actually fight the guards.
Four of those guards were already there with weapons at the ready. They split up and Jhin had to deal with two of them. One charged straight at him and the other curved to the behind. Jhin though didn't want to let the two surround him and charged forward.
The enemy's long sword came, a perfectly straight piercing motion aiming for his chest. Jhin ducked down below the sword and with monkey-like movements placed his foot right below the enemy's outstretched legs. He shot up with all the force he could gather and smashed the brick in his right hand right onto the guard's chin. In a place that wasn't protected by the helmet, the guard's head flew up and he fell to the ground as his knees gave out.
By now the other man had already reached Jhin and was swinging his sword down. Jhin lunged forward away from the blade and over the fallen guard in front of him. He tumbled in the ground and corrected himself swiftly as he turned around and threw the brick in his hand on the guard. The brick landed right on his helmet and the guard fell to the ground on his back. He tried to get up right away but at that moment a few men jumped on him and held him down.
"Go!" One of the young able-bodied men shouted at Jhin as more and more people rushed in to interfere with the guards, even helping Talisa. jhin grabbed the defeated guards longsword and rushed up the platform. There were only a few steps and he jumped over them with large strides. Jhin and Talisa reached the guillotine were Sklavos had been kneeling in. a complicated expression on his face.
But they couldn't free Sklavos yet as there was a major problem they had yet to deal with. The greatsword flew down and Jhin jumped out of the way in the last moment, as it crashed into the wooden planks and shattered them. It and the impact cracked the planks surrounding the whole that had been created. Splinters flew everywhere and once they settled the man holding the greatsword, with his purple cape flowing in the wind, The golden crest on the chest and the medals on his shoulders signified him as the Leader of the Royal Guard, the strongest warrior of the kingdom.
"I, Alexander Shield, will not let you free him. For those are my orders." The man looked honorable, he was 2 and a half meters tall and he had an aura that inspired awe for all that gazed upon him. It was unfortunate, in Jhin's opinion, that Alexander was an enemy.
"That old man... Is important... I won't let you murder him." Jhin said as he got in a battle stance. He wasn't trained but he had fought a lot during his life and he knew at least how to hold a sword.
Talisa also got ready trying to copy the stance Jhin got. "No, Talisa. You take that man out of here. People are dying every moment we take to free him.
